JURIDICAL PERSONALITY OF LEGAL PERSONS: DOGMATIC EVOLUTION

Abstract

The study of juridical personality, especially if it involves legal persons, is particularly relevant nowadays and has been widely discussed in the history of both national and international juridical thought. However, the nature of legal person has always divided theory, and there have been authors who wrongly denied the existence of a legal personality, as an autonomous entity. Assuming that juridical personality corresponds to the ability to hold autonomous juridical relations and that persons in Law are those who may hold rights and obligations, legal persons are thus provided with juridical personality. Thus, the present study aims to analyze the history of juridical personality in Portuguese Law, from its origin to the definition used currently, which looks at this concept as an organization that consists of a group of people or property set, engaged in the achievement of common interests.
